By saving .rb file as UTF-8, I can put the following code into
function, as per http://wiki.openqa.org/display/WTR/Adding+UTF-8+characters+to+text+fields

require 'watir'

ENV["watir_browser"] = "ie"

browser = Watir::Browser.new
browser.goto "www.google.cn"
browser.text_field(:name,'q').value = "考"

But when dealing with file read and write and screen output, Chinese
characters still cannot be handled properly.
